In the largest population-based analysis of CKM syndrome to date, researchers from Fuwai Hospital, Chinese Academy of Medical Sciences, leveraged data from over 764,000 adults across 31 provinces of Chinese mainland. The study confirms a stepwise increase in all-cause and cause-specific mortality with advancing CKM stages and reveals profound risk heterogeneity driven primarily by CKD status and its KDIGO-based risk stratification—especially within stage 2, where CKD confers significantly higher mortality than isolated metabolic abnormalities

A recent study unveils the molecular mechanisms explaining why some ‘stealth’ drug coatings fail to evade the immune system, as reported by researchers from Institute of Science Tokyo. Using single-molecule atomic force microscopy, they measured how individual antibodies bind to poly(ethylene) glycol, showing that hydration and terminal chemistry strongly influence immune recognition. Their findings pave the way for novel drug coatings that stay effective longer by avoiding unwanted immune responses.
